What exactly does it mean to host data on the cloud?
The term "cloud hosting" refers to a style of website hosting in which the data is not stored on a single server but rather distributed among several workstations. Users can access their data by using something called a "virtual machine," which is a connection to one of the cloud's many servers. One of the key distinctions between a cloud server and a dedicated server is that cloud hosting takes use of the combined processing power and capabilities of a number of different machines.

A High-Performance Managed Virtual Private Server (VPS) is defined as what exactly?
A virtual private server, often known as a VPS, is a type of virtual system that is provided as a service by Internet hosting companies. You can also swap the terms virtual dedicated server (VDS) and virtual dedicated server (VDS).
Clients of a virtual private server who have superuser access to the operating system (OS) of that server are able to install nearly any programme that is compatible with the OS. Due to the fact that they are software-defined, it is simpler to establish and configure them than other types of servers, despite the fact that their operational capabilities are comparable to those of dedicated physical servers. They come at a price that is far lower than that of an equivalent physical server. However, due to the fact that they share physical hardware with other virtual private servers (VPSs), the performance of these VPSs may be affected by the workload of other virtual machines.

Comparing Dedicated Server Hosting vs Virtual Private Server Hosting
If you are going to create a website using one of the most effective website builders, you have no doubt looked into the various possibilities that are available to you in terms of servers and web hosting. Dedicated servers and virtual private servers hosting (VPS hosting) are two of the many high-performance web hosting alternatives available, and individuals who are unsure which to choose should begin with these two.
What exactly is virtual private server hosting?
A Virtual Private Server (VPS) is a type of web hosting that allows several users to share the resources of a single physical server through the utilisation of virtualization technologies. Each user has their own dedicated server, despite the fact that they all share the same physical server. Each user of a virtual private server (VPS) is allotted their own individual portion of the physical resources that are available on the parent server, and they are not compelled to share these resources.
Pros:
• Installation - A Virtual Private Server (VPS) is intended to be easily installed. On pre-built personal computers, virtual servers already come pre-installed and simply require their power to be turned on. With a virtual private server (VPS), you can get your project up and running much more quickly.
• Cost: On a virtual private server, numerous users share the same hardware with one another. As a consequence of this, the operational costs are split, which makes virtual private servers more cost-effective than dedicated servers.
What exactly is meant by the term "dedicated server hosting"?
A dedicated server is a sort of web hosting in which a client is given unrestricted access to a complete physical server for the purpose of storing their websites. Customers do not have to share the server's resources, which results in superior overall performance as well as increased levels of safety. They also have more leeway to tweak the hardware and software to better suit their particular requirements, which gives them a competitive advantage. If you run a highly technical website with your own operating system, dedicated hosting is the way to go if you need to manage a lot of web traffic on a regular basis, need stronger security, or need more storage space for your website.
Pros:
• When it comes to raw performance, such as the strength of the CPU or GPU, the amount of RAM and storage space, as well as other hardware and software characteristics, dedicated servers are superior to shared servers.
• Customization: When it comes to setting your server and making changes to the way resources are distributed, having a dedicated server gives you the most flexibility possible.
• Management – If you select a managed web hosting package along with your dedicated server, you can have peace of mind knowing that a team of dedicated engineers and technicians will install and maintain your server. This allows you to focus on running your business rather than worrying about technical details.

Managed and self-managed virtual private server hosting
What exactly do you mean when you talk about VPS hosting?
A virtual private server, often known as a VPS, is a form of service in which a physical server is partitioned into numerous virtual copies and the host assigns a predetermined amount of the server's resources to each of those virtual copies. Shared hosting and virtual private server hosting are two different types of web hosting. Shared hosting gives each user a shared account, CPU, RAM, and disc space. VPS hosting gives each user their own account that is fully separate from the other users.
Self-Managed Virtual Private Server Hosting
People who are comfortable managing their own servers and have some background in information technology may discover that self-managed VPS hosting is the most suitable option for their needs. User control is at the centre of the design of self-managed servers.
After completing some initial setup and installing the operating system, the client is given full control over the virtual private server (VPS). Here, we are talking about having complete command over the machine. The only thing that you are paying for is the bare-metal server and its resources, which include things like RAM, CPU, storage, and bandwidth. There are no additional services or features that can be utilised at this time. When the owner of a self-managed server desires to add a component, they must first purchase the component before installing it on their own server.
The advantages of using an unmanaged VPS hosting service are readily apparent for web developers and webmasters:
• Total command and management of the server • Unlimited scope for individualization
• More economical rates
• Increased ability to scale
Hosting with a Managed Virtual Private Server
This managed VPS hosting option is the one that novice users, newbies, and business owners that require further assistance with their online enterprises most frequently select.
In the case of a managed virtual private server (VPS), the server administration, management, and optimization tasks are split between you and the hosting provider. The initial configuration of the server and operating system (OS), in addition to the most fundamental security settings, is normally the responsibility of the host.
The following is a list of some of the most noteworthy benefits associated with managed VPS hosting:
The learning curve is rather shallow, and the process of account management is uncomplicated.
• An increase in productiveness
• Implementation of cutting-edge security procedures
• There is access to qualified assistance.

Why do you need a self-managed virtual private server?
It is the responsibility of the users of the virtual private servers (VPSs) to perform any necessary maintenance and management tasks, as the host does not offer these services. Only the availability of a fully operational physical server is under the hosting provider's purview of responsibility. Self-managed virtual private servers (VPSs) give more freedom than fully managed servers, which is one reason why some customers choose them. Users who have sufficient technical knowledge and experience should give self-managed VPSs considerable consideration.
The following is a list of some of the benefits that come with using this type of hosting:
• Cost: Because the host provider only contributes the server space, a self-managed virtual private server (VPS) will always be less expensive than a fully managed VPS. There are also free options for virtual private servers (VPSs) with the ability to self-manage.
• Self-Sufficiency — There is no requirement to entrust your server or website to the care of a third party. The user is solely responsible for any and all upgrades, installations, and format changes made on a virtual private server (VPS).
• Challenging: A user must possess all of the necessary technical abilities in order to fully understand and operate a self-managed virtual private server (VPS) in order to run it effectively. A self-managed virtual private server (VPS) is almost certainly what you want if you are an experienced computer professional. Consider using a fully managed VPS hosting service if you have limited experience working with web servers and do not have the financial means to hire an IT professional on a full-time basis.
• Security - Virtual private servers hosting (VPSs) that are self-managed provide you entire control over the level of security that is used to secure your data, giving you the ability to use as little or as much protection as you see fit.
• Personalization - With a self-managed virtual private server (VPS), users have complete control over every facet of the server. You have total control over who is granted access to your data, and you are free to make use of any application of your choosing.
